In government public communications, where the mandate is to drive engagement and compliance while stewarding taxpayer dollars efficiently, a well-executed bogo offer email template is more than a promotional toolβitβs a strategic asset. The primary challenge is generating measurable action from constituents on services like park registrations, public transport passes, library memberships, or civic center workshops. Industry data shows that personalized emails achieve a 29% higher open rate and a 41% higher CTR compared to non-personalized blasts (Litmus / Instapage, 2025). This underscores the immense opportunity for government agencies to use targeted offers to boost participation. The average agency, however, often falls back on generic, text-heavy announcements that fail to stand out in a crowded inbox, where 1 in 6 marketing emails never even reaches the recipient (Validity (Email Deliverability Benchmark Report), 2025). This fundamental deliverability and engagement gap is where a purpose-built bogo offer email template for government agencies becomes critical.
What happens when agencies skip strategic email design or send a generic version? The consequences are quantifiable. First, low engagement fails to justify the communication spend. A generic email lacks the visual hierarchy and clear value proposition needed to convert, resulting in wasted outreach efforts. Second, and more critically, poor deliverability can cripple future campaigns. Starting November 2025, non-compliant email traffic faces temporary and permanent rejections from major providers (Google, 2025). An email that scores low on structural compliance or sender reputation not only wastes the current bogo offer but also jeopardizes the agency's ability to send vital public service announcements in the future. This is why moving from subjective design choices to a measurable standard is non-negotiable.

It is crucial to acknowledge honest limitations: a template alone isn't a silver bullet. Its high EQS ensures optimal design and compliance, but ultimate success depends on foundational elements outside the template's scope. Poor list hygiene (invalid or disengaged addresses), inadequate sender authentication setup, or a high-touch service that truly requires a one-on-one phone call can all diminish returns. For complex, high-value interactions like certain permit applications or regulatory consultations, a personalized email from a dedicated staff member may still outperform even the best automated template. Furthermore, continuous testing is key; 39% of companies test subject lines first, and AI-generated options can boost opens by 5-10% (Knak (Email Creation & AI Statistics), 2026) (LLCBuddy (A/B Testing Statistics), 2026).
